Need help?46184 internet service at a glance
At 100%, broadband coverage in the 46184 ZIP code is comparable to the rest of Indiana - 95%, and comparable to broadband coverage across the U.S. - 95%.
The vast majority of those living in the 46184 ZIP will have access to DSL, which covers 100% of households. Cable internet is also an option for many, offering service to 97% of the area. Fiber-optic is less available but still a popular internet option for roughly 95% of those living in the 46184 ZIP code.
There are six internet providers serving the 46184 area, and 97.41% of households will have internet options from more than one provider. Among six internet providers in 46184, prices start at $29.99 and available download speeds reach up to 1,000 Mbps.
Top high-speed internet providers in 46184
The largest internet providers serving the 46184 ZIP code are Xfinity, CenturyLink, and Metronet bringing cable, DSL, and fiber-optic options to the area.
Cable internet from Xfinity is available to nearly all in the 46184 ZIP code, covering 97% of households. Many will also have the option of DSL from CenturyLink, which covers 82% of the area. Whiteland’s third most-available internet provider, Metronet, offers fiber-optic to around 95% of residents in the 46184 ZIP code.

Cable from Xfinity offers broadband to nearly all households in the 46184 ZIP code, covering 97% of the area.
Xfinity’s cable network is likely to offer faster speeds than DSL or satellite service, but 46184 residents in densely populated areas may experience slowed speeds during peak usage times.
Internet prices for Xfinity start at $29.99/mo.*, which is significantly lower than the average starting price for internet in Whiteland, $44.16.
Xfinity customers who choose the lowest-priced plan can expect speeds up to 25 Mbps, which comes to an estimated $1.20 per Mbps, about the same as the average cost per Mbps for the lowest priced plans in Whiteland, $1.38.
For those who value internet speed as much as cost, Xfinity offers download speeds up to 987 Mbps and upload speeds up to 35 Mbps in 46184 ZIP code. These download speeds are available to 97% of the area, and are much faster than the average max speeds from all Whiteland's providers, 347 Mbps.

DSL from CenturyLink offers broadband to nearly all households in the 46184 ZIP code, covering 82% of the area.
DSL internet from CenturyLink uses telephone lines to deliver service, which often leads to lower prices and higher availability, though download speeds are likely to be slower than cable or fiber-optic internet.
Internet prices for CenturyLink start at $45/mo.*, which is about the same as the average starting price for internet in Whiteland, $44.16.
CenturyLink customers who choose the lowest-priced plan can expect speeds up to 20 Mbps, which comes to an estimated $2.25 per Mbps, about the same as the average cost per Mbps for the lowest priced plans in Whiteland, $1.38.
For those who value internet speed as much as cost, CenturyLink offers download speeds up to 50 Mbps and upload speeds up to 5 Mbps in 46184 ZIP code. These download speeds are available to 82% of the area, and are much slower than the average max speeds from all Whiteland's providers, 347 Mbps.

Fiber-optic from Metronet offers broadband to nearly all households in the 46184 ZIP code, covering 95% of the area.
Fiber-optic service from Metronet is popular for its fast download and upload speeds, even during peak usage times, but may be less available throughout 46184 ZIP code than other internet types.
Internet prices for Metronet start at $49.95/mo.*, which is higher than the average starting price for internet in Whiteland, $44.16.
Metronet customers who choose the lowest-priced plan can expect speeds up to 100 Mbps, which comes to an estimated $0.50 per Mbps, about the same as the average cost per Mbps for the lowest priced plans in Whiteland, $1.38.
For those who value internet speed as much as cost, Metronet offers download speeds up to 1,000 Mbps and upload speeds up to 50 Mbps in 46184 ZIP code. These download speeds are available to 95% of the area, and are much faster than the average max speeds from all Whiteland's providers, 347 Mbps.
Internet coverage for rural areas
If you have limited cable, DSL and fiber-optic internet options in the 46184 ZIP code, satellite and fixed wireless providers may be available.
Satellite internet from HughesNet and Viasat offers 100% availability in 46184 and the greater Whiteland area. HughesNet starting prices are significantly higher than average in Whiteland at $59.99/mo. for speeds up to 25 Mbps. Viasat starting prices are higher than average in Whiteland at $50/mo. for speeds up to 12 Mbps. Satellite internet is a less appealing option for many in the 46184 ZIP, however, as service typically comes with high latency and low data allowances.

Is cable or fiber internet better?
Fiber and cable internet are similar internet service types, but fiber offers a few advantages over cable. Fiber internet can deliver faster upload and download speeds than cable in most areas, and is less vulnerable to slowed speeds during peak usage times. Cable does have the advantage over fiber in terms of availability, covering 89% of U.S. households compared to fiber’s 38%.
